Body

Origins and Family

Alexander Molodchy was born in Luhansk[2]. He was born on +1920-06-27T00:00:00Z[3].

Education

Alexander Molodchy was educated at Military Academy of the General Staff of the Armed Forces of Russia[11].

Career and Affiliations

Recorded occupations include aircraft pilot[6] and writer[7].

Recognition

Awards received include Zhukov Medal[12], a courage award[28], in Russia[29], founded in 1994[30]; Medal "For the Victory over Germany in the Great Patriotic War 1941–1945"[13], a campaign medal[31], in Soviet Union[32], founded in 1945[33]; Order of the Red Banner[14], an order[34], in Soviet Union[35], founded in 1918[36]; Order of Lenin[15], an order[37], in Soviet Union[38], founded in 1930[39]; Hero of the Soviet Union[16], a courage award[40], in Soviet Union[41], founded in 1934[42]; and Order of the Patriotic War, 1st class[17], a grade of an order[43], in Soviet Union[44].

Personal Life

Alexander Molodchy was affiliated with the Communist Party of the Soviet Union[21].

Death and Burial

Alexander Molodchy died on +2002-06-09T00:00:00Z[5]. He died in Vinnytsia[4].
